Summary

This chapter has dealt with issues related to constructing and locating UI elements constituting the automated tests. Firstly, we saw how elements are on one hand added automatically by Test Studio and on the other hand added manually with custom-friendly names. Secondly, the mechanism by which Test Studio forms the Element repository at startup was explained and demonstrated by tackling those element's properties. Thirdly, the element's find expressions were described while also exhibiting the options available to constructing filter expressions based on the controls' properties. Finally, the last section dealt with a way to provide a flexible, centralized, and maintainable element repository by saving the element's Find logic in a unified physical file.

By that we would have tackled from different sides, the element recognition and reliability problem raised at the beginning of the chapter.
